Synopsis
The global market for Wave Soldering Furnace was valued at US$ 196 million in the year 2024 and is projected to reach a revised size of US$ 254 million by 2031, growing at a CAGR of 3.8% during the forecast period.
Wave soldering furnace is a device that uses a molten solder wave to solder components on a printed circuit board (PCB). The PCB is passed over the solder wave, which makes contact with the pads and pins of the components and forms a strong electrical and mechanical connection. Wave soldering is a bulk soldering process that can be used for both through-hole and surface mount components.
Future Market Trends of Wave Soldering Furnaces
Increased Automation: The trend towards Industry 4.0 will likely drive the adoption of more automated wave soldering systems to improve efficiency and reduce labor costs.
Miniaturization of Electronic Components: As electronic devices become smaller and more complex, wave soldering furnaces will need to adapt to handle finer pitch components and intricate PCB designs.
Environmental Concerns: Manufacturers will focus on developing wave soldering processes that minimize the use of hazardous materials and reduce environmental impact.
Rising Demand for Consumer Electronics: The growing demand for smartphones, tablets, laptops, and other consumer electronics will continue to fuel the market for wave soldering furnaces.
